Provider Background and Market Position

Play'n GO entered the online casino market in 1997, establishing themselves as pioneers in mobile-first slot development. Their portfolio exceeds 350 titles, with particularly strong representation in mythology, adventure, and music-themed slots. The Swedish studio releases approximately one new game weekly, maintaining an aggressive development schedule that keeps their catalog fresh. Their games power thousands of online casinos globally, with particular strength in European and Asian markets.

Yggdrasil Gaming launched in 2013, positioning themselves as a boutique premium provider focused on innovation over volume. Their portfolio contains around 200 titles, but each release typically introduces novel mechanics or visual approaches. The Malta-based studio pioneered their GATI technology platform, enabling faster game deployment and their YGS Masters program that partners with independent studios. This approach combines Yggdrasil's technical infrastructure with diverse creative visions from studios like Northern Lights, Rabcat, and Avatar UX.

Both providers hold multiple gambling licenses and certifications across regulated markets. Play'n GO operates with licenses from the UK Gambling Commission, Malta Gaming Authority, and numerous European jurisdictions. Yggdrasil maintains similar licensing plus certification in recently regulated markets like Ontario and several US states. RTP Comparison: Transparency and Payout Rates

Provider Average Portfolio RTP RTP Range High RTP Examples Configuration Options
Play'n GO 96.2% 94.0% - 96.5% Book of Dead (96.21%), Reactoonz 2 (96.2%), Fire Joker (96.15%) Fixed RTP per game
Yggdrasil 96.4% 94.0% - 97.0% Jokerizer (98.0%), Vikings Go Berzerk (96.1%), Vallhalla (96.3%) Some configurable RTP versions
Play'n GO maintains consistent RTP percentages across most titles, typically clustering around 96.2%. Their approach favors transparency—what you see is what you get. Games like Rich Wilde and the Tome of Madness deliver 96.59%, while popular titles like Reactoonz sit at 96.2%. They don't offer multiple RTP configurations, meaning the casino can't reduce payout percentages. Yggdrasil's portfolio averages slightly higher at 96.4%, with their standout Jokerizer offering 98% RTP in certain modes. However, Yggdrasil allows operator-configurable RTP on some titles, meaning the same game might pay 96%, 94%, or 92% depending on casino settings. This flexibility benefits operators but requires players to verify RTP before playing. Innovation and Unique Game Mechanics

Play'n GO's innovation focuses on grid-based cluster mechanics and progressive systems. Their Reactoonz franchise introduced cascading alien symbols with quantum leap features and fluctuating wilds. Moon Princess pioneered the anime-inspired grid slot with character-based modifiers and multi-stage bonus rounds. Recent 2026 releases incorporate their "Gargantoonz" technology—oversized symbols that split into smaller ones, creating chain reaction potential. Their innovation stays player-focused rather than technically complex.

Yggdrasil revolutionized slot mechanics through their proprietary engines. Gigablox creates 2x2, 3x3, or even 6x6 giant symbols that count as multiple regular symbols, dramatically increasing win potential. Their Splitz mechanic splits symbols into multiple instances, sometimes creating hundreds of ways to win from a single symbol position. MultiMax multipliers increase with every cascade, creating exponential growth potential. The GATI framework enables rapid deployment of these mechanics across new themes.

The YGS Masters program amplifies Yggdrasil's innovation pipeline. Partner studios like Avatar UX contribute mechanics like PopWins (expanding reels) and PopBonus (feature buy options). Northern Lights adds atmospheric storytelling elements. This ecosystem approach means Yggdrasil's innovation comes from multiple creative sources rather than a single development team. Play'n GO maintains tighter creative control but releases more games annually, ensuring regular innovation through volume rather than partnership diversity.

Popular Games and Player Favorites

Play'n GO's most-played slots span multiple themes and mechanics. Book of Dead remains their flagship title despite launching in 2016—its 96.21% RTP, 5,000x potential, and expanding symbol bonus round created a template countless competitors copied. Reactoonz and its sequel Reactoonz 2 attract players seeking unique grid-based gameplay with quirky alien characters. Fire Joker appeals to classic slot fans with its 3x3 grid and respin-until-you-win feature. Their Rich Wilde series—Tome of Madness, Tome of Insanity, Shields of Athena—provides mythology adventures with innovative bonus mechanics.

Yggdrasil's player favorites showcase their mechanical innovation. Vikings Go Berzerk became a franchise with multiple sequels, combining Norse mythology with rage collection mechanics and sticky wilds. Multifly! demonstrates their multiplier expertise with values reaching 10,000x through cascading wins. Hades Gigablox brings their giant symbol engine to Greek mythology with expanding wild features. Valley of the Gods and its sequel offer unique reel-unlocking progression where wins remove blockers to increase ways to win from 45 to 3,125.

Mobile Optimization and Technical Performance

Play'n GO pioneered mobile-first development, designing games for smartphone screens before desktop adaptation. Their HTML5 framework ensures seamless performance across iOS and Android devices without app downloads. Games load quickly even on 4G connections, with typical load times under 3 seconds. Portrait and landscape orientations both work smoothly, with UI elements automatically repositioning. Their grid-based slots particularly shine on mobile—cluster mechanics feel intuitive with touch controls.

Yggdrasil's GATI technology platform emphasizes technical performance across devices. Their games utilize advanced HTML5 features for smooth animations and complex mechanics without performance degradation. The Gigablox engine renders massive symbols fluidly even on mid-range devices. Their typical game size runs 15-20MB, slightly larger than Play'n GO's 10-15MB average, but compression techniques minimize load times. Yggdrasil's games adapt UI scaling based on screen size, ensuring readability on devices from smartphones to 4K monitors.

Both providers support autoplay, quick spin, and turbo modes for faster gameplay. Battery consumption remains reasonable—expect 2-3 hours of continuous play on typical smartphone batteries. Network interruption handling differs slightly: Play'n GO games typically resume exactly where disconnection occurred, while Yggdrasil games may complete the interrupted spin automatically.
